William Rankine, a designer and physicist, created a different to Coulomb's earth stress concept. Albert Atterberg established the clay consistency indices that are check out this site still utilized today for dirt classification. In 1885, Osborne Reynolds recognized that shearing causes volumetric extension of dense materials and tightening of loose granular materials. Modern geotechnical design is said to have started in 1925 with the publication of Erdbaumechanik by Karl von Terzaghi, a mechanical engineer and rock hound.

Terzaghi additionally developed the structure for concepts of bearing ability of structures, and the theory for forecast of the price of negotiation of clay layers as a result of combination. Later on, Maurice Biot totally created the three-dimensional dirt combination theory, extending the one-dimensional model previously created by Terzaghi to a lot more general hypotheses and introducing the collection of fundamental formulas of Poroelasticity.

If the interface in between the mass and the base of a slope has a complex geometry, incline stability evaluation is challenging and numerical remedy techniques are called for. Typically, the user interface's precise geometry is unidentified, and a simplified user interface geometry is assumed. Limited slopes call for three-dimensional models to be examined, so most slopes are analyzed thinking that they are infinitely vast and can be stood for by two-dimensional models.
